Deleveraging path is credible. The ~$150 million projected operating cash flow improvement in 2026
has identifiable, specific drivers, such as Braintree start-up costs winding down and EU MDR spend
declining together accounted for ~$97 million in 2025 cash outflows. Leverage has already improved from
4.5x at year-end 2025 to 4.1x by 1Q 2026, demonstrating early progress. Fixed-rate swap portfolio locking
over half of debt in the low 3% range through end of 2027 reduces interest expense volatility.
Significant embedded optionality in the pipeline. SurgiMend and DuraSorb PMAs are targeting the
$800 million implant-based breast reconstruction market and are excluded from 2026 guidance. 2027
approval would represent upside. SurgiMend relaunch in 4Q 2026 (ahead of PMA) allows the company to
begin rebuilding commercial momentum and customer relationships before full approval. The Braintree
restart by end of June 2026 unlocks production of SurgiMend, PriMatrix, and Durepair simultaneously.
Medicare reimbursement changes are a net positive. ~90% of the company's Wound Reconstruction
revenue comes from the inpatient market, which is largely unaffected by the new Medicare outpatient
reimbursement rules. Integra's products were already priced in line with the new ~$127/sq cm
reimbursement level, meaning no margin or pricing headwind. Market consolidation driven by
competitor exits in the outpatient space could drive incremental volume gains for Integra given its
clinical evidence advantage and product sizing flexibility.
